Output 5c59531bb6a559af21681d5e669d26346376666892c969ebe2ae158474a1ac52: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eccd54434cb1aed7b9ab7b31a650cc3f8fd482f OP_EQUAL
address
3DFUSmNBStQHmvk2pnNoTbMmtGKah7XHvA
transaction
5c59531bb6a559af21681d5e669d26346376666892c969ebe2ae158474a1ac52